Pollination. Computer artwork of pollen grains (yellow spiky balls) on the pistil (red) of a flower. Pollen grains contain the male sex cells (gametes) of a flowering plant. The pistil is the flowers female reproductive parts. Once the pollen has landed on the pistil, the male gametes travel to the ovaries (not seen), where they fertilise the female gametes (ovules) to form the seeds that may grow into new plants
